4352428665249720 is an even composite number. It is composed of eight dist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of five hundred twelve divisors.

Prime factorization of 4352428665249720:

23 × 3 × 5 × 11 × 19 × 127 × 10531 × 129757

(2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 5 × 11 × 19 × 127 × 10531 × 129757)
